phpcmd
Ⅰ 如何使用phpcms
首先要有网页设计和网站组建基础知识,才能用好PHPCMS。
本地使用方法:在安装好Apache服务器(网上有一键安装版下载,要找集成MYsql数据库的那种),然后把安装文件拷贝到本地网站主目录,再按提示一步一步安装就可以使用了,远程使用方法也一样,只不过是空间供应商会帮你事先装好PHP环境,另外必须知道的是连接数据库的用户名和密码,本地默认是root,密码为空!
工作原理:PHPCMS该软件采用模块化开发,支持多种分类方式,使用它可方便实现个性化网站的设计、开发与维护,说白了PHPCMS就是把你网站要用到的功能模块进行一个组合,从而实现网站的建设。
Ⅱ PHPCMS怎么设置system.php中web_path的默认值
然后从一级目录改成了二级目录,主要应该是吧web_path的值由“/”改为“/yyxx/”
请问这里的二级目录是指哪个二级目录??
Ⅲ phpcms跟php有什么区别
php是语言 phpcms是通过php语言封装好的一份内容管理系统,有开源和不开源之说,总之phpcms是已经用php语言写好了的方法函数的以及页面
Ⅳ 用PHPCMS做网站的详细步骤是什么
1phpcms是二次开发用的,速度快,首先你的了解熟悉其框架运行流程,能看懂手册
2.一般我们拿它开发修改最大的地方是/phpcms/template/default/content里的脚本比如首页是index.html先改这个页面就可以
3.如果要创建栏目就需要修改category.html(频道页)list.html(列表页)show.html(内容页),他们是一一相对的,你可以参照源码分析一下,
4.css js image 文件在根目录/statics 把文件一一对应放进去就可以,不建议私自更改位置,因为一旦系统升级更新什么的你的代码可能会乱,按框架默认的就好,在后台里他的设置看下图
点开内容看栏目 具体的数据 就点内容
7.把以上流程弄明白就可以迅速开发了
Ⅳ php用cmd执行注册成了服务php.exe如何把php在后台运行,关上cmdphp.exe还能运
直接进入cd \Program Files\EasyPHP-12.1\php,然后执行php命令呢?如果可以还是从设置方面找问题,如果不行就检查一下C:\Program Files\EasyPHP-12.1\php\php.exe存在不存在
Ⅵ phpcms怎么进入后台
后台默认登陆入口文件为根目录下的admin.php文件,所以默认下访问形式是:域名/admin.php;
但是一般很多网站处于安全考虑都会将入口文件改掉,比如你改成了houtai.php,那么访问形式当然是:域名/houtai.php。
如果你不知道后台登陆入口文件,教你一个通用的登陆后台路径:域名/index.php?m=admin 。一般此种形式下不管后台入口文件是啥名都可以访问到,这是phpcms的路由规则决定的。
当然,如果管理员在后台对后台访问绑定了单独的二级域名,那以上“域名”两字处改成绑定的那个二级域名,如果你不知道绑定的二级域名?无解,处于安全考虑不会随便让人知道后台地址了。
更多phppcms使用方法及二次开发可参考官方手册及iphpcms的教程。
Ⅶ phpcms导航调用方法
id="menu-item-6134" 前面是固定的,6134是栏目 id。class也是一样,换成栏目 id就可以了
Ⅷ phpcms 怎么还php版本
Phpcms默认后台地址是admin.php,输入管理员名称和用户密码即可进入。通过后台首页可以看到Phpcms的版本号。
Ⅸ 怎样用phpcms做导航
<div class="nav">
{pc:content action="category" catid="0" num="25" siteid="$siteid" order="listorder ASC"}
<ul>
<li class='nav_li'><a href="{siteurl($siteid)}">首页</a></li>
{loop $data $r}
<li class='nav_li'><a href="{$r[url]}">{$r[catname]}</a></li>
{/loop}
</ul>
{/pc}
</div>
Ⅹ PHPCMS如何调用多个分类栏目的最新文章
这里不知道你说的多个分类具体是指什么情况,所以给出两种我们使用phpcms网站建设中常见的调用多个栏目的情况:
一、多个栏目正好是某个栏目下的子栏目,例如在“phpcms教程”(catid:1)栏目中有“使用教程”(catid:2)和“二次开发”(catid:3)两个子栏目,你想同时调用两个子栏目中的内容,这种情况下,直接指定父级栏目id即可,跟普通调用一样,因为phpcms系统会自动判断指定的栏目有无子栏目,如果有,获取所有子栏目下内容。
演示:
{pc:contentaction="lists"catid="1"num="10"order="iddesc"}
<ul>
{loop$data$v}
<li><ahref="{$v[url]}">{$v[title]}</a></li>
{/loop}
</ul>
{/pc}
二、“多个栏目”是离散的无规律范围,例如有两个栏目它们不是同父级,catid分别是2和5,可能是你随机指定的两个,同时调用它们下面的文章就不能直接使用pc标签里的catid属性去指定了,我们使用where属性来直接限定数据读取条件。
演示:
{pc:contentaction="lists"catid="2"num="10"order="iddesc"where="catid=2orcatid=5"}
<!--这里的如果有where属性,catid属性指定的栏目范围已经无效了,但是还是要写上,不然会出错,所以这里catid属性的值可以随便写,但是保证其栏目的数据模型相同即可-->
<ul>
{loop$data$v}
<li><ahref="{$v[url]}">{$v[title]}</a></li>
{/loop}
</ul>
{/pc}
PS:
如果你了解php编程和mysql数据库,会发现在第二种情况下实际上就是使用where属性直接指定sql命令中的where条件。你可以通过二次开发phpcms的标签解析方法来扩展更丰富的功能,这里的相关程序目录是 /phpcms/moles/content/class/content_tag.class.php里面的lists方法。
phpcms的详细使用开发教程可参考官方说明文档或到 iphpcms里来学习~